使用codeigniter php保护托管linux上文件夹中的文件

问题描述

我正在用托管在hostinglinux中的codeigniter在PHP中编写一些应用程序 我在使用用户登录访问应用程序的情况下创建 codeigniter 界面没有问题

现在我有一个问题... 我想为用户创建一些文件夹来存储一些像这张图片一样的 .pdf 文件

enter image description here

我该怎么做才能使用相同的密码保护每个用户文件夹以登录 codeigniter 应用程序? 我的想法/目标是

用户名:user_a 通行证:pass_user_a

显示 user_a 文件夹中的文件(即在托管 linux 上),用户必须输入密码

有人可以帮我吗?抱歉有史以来最糟糕的英语

解决方法

您在以下链接中有一个使用 CI 框架和会话来保护每个用户文件的解决方案:

Solution for document protection with session in CodeIgniter